What Actually Moves Money Fast
E-wallets are the sprinters here. Once approved, funds hit verified accounts in hours, sometimes minutes. Debit cards (Visa, Mastercard) follow close behind when your bank plays along – most post the same day. Bank transfers via Faster Payments sit in the middle: reliable, but dependent on your bank’s processing cycle. The cashier shows your eligible options clearly, and the “return to source” rule means you’ll usually withdraw the same way you deposited. That’s not a bug; it’s anti-money-laundering design.

Limits, Fees, and the Tax Bit
Minimums run £10-£20 per request, displayed in the cashier. Maximums vary by method and account status – higher caps come after full verification. The operator doesn’t add a withdrawal fee in GBP, but your bank or wallet might. No tax on gambling winnings in the UK, but keep records if your bank ever asks about the source of funds.
| Method | Typical Speed After Approval | Key Notes |
|---|---|---|
| E-wallet | Near-instant to a few hours | Fastest option; requires verified account |
| UK debit card | Same day to 1 banking day | Return-to-source rule applies |
| Bank transfer (Faster Payments) | 1-3 banking days | Good for larger amounts; bank-dependent |

Documents That Stop the Clock
Verification is a gate, not a wall. Have these ready before you request:
- Photo ID: clear colour image of a valid passport or UK driving licence
- Proof of address: recent utility bill or bank statement
- Payment method proof: redacted bank statement or wallet screenshot
- Source-of-funds: payslips or bank statements if requested
Keep documents current. A rejected image due to glare or a cut-off edge costs you a day. The UKGC licence demands these checks, but completing them early means your Royal Valley Casino withdrawal moves without friction.
